ABB is now offering a panel-mounted variant of its controller range for larger robots.
According to ABB, the unit is the only panel mounted robot controller (PMC) on the market enabling compact and integrated solutions for large robots.
The PMC is the same as the standard variant of the IRC5 controller, but is stripped of its enclosure/cabinet for flexible mounting.
This means the user gets the TrueMove and QuickMove motion control features of the IRC5 system, but for larger robots.
The PMC consists of a drive module and a control module that can be separately mounted in a variety of configurations. Each module is made up of two layers. The first layer can be folded down for easy access to the second. Up to four drive modules can be connected to the same control module for multiple robot control.
According to ABB, panel mounting reduces floor space and allows for internal cabling which is easier to manage. Machine builders and integrators can also create their own enclosures to protect electronics in various environments.
The PMC controller is fully EMC certified, there are no issues with disturbances to surrounding equipment or EMC certification of the final enclosed solution.
